Mechanical Operator

2nd Shift

This role operates and supports packaging, cutting, and press machinery in a regulated manufacturing environment on 2nd shift. You will perform machine changeovers, assist with equipment setup and basic mechanical tasks, monitor production batches, and ensure products are packaged, labeled, and documented according to good manufacturing practices. The position requires strong mechanical aptitude, attention to detail, and a commitment to safety and cleanliness throughout the production process.
Responsibilities
Operate packaging, cutter, press, and related production equipment safely and efficiently on 2nd shift.
Perform machine changeovers and equipment setup, including adjusting, resetting, and preparing machines for different products or batches.
Assist maintenance technicians by disassembling and reassembling equipment components as instructed.
Monitor equipment performance and observe production throughout the batch process to ensure consistent quality and output.
Follow good manufacturing practice (GMP) guidelines and adhere to all documented procedures.
Identify and communicate missing or insufficient raw materials to warehouse personnel and supervisors to prevent production delays.
Package approved batches and accurately label all finished product containers.
Stock supplies and label containers of raw materials as needed to support continuous production.
Use equipment only when it is in proper working condition and perform routine maintenance as required.
Clean, sanitize, and inspect tools, pumps, tanks, pipelines, and other equipment according to established procedures.
Complete end-of-day procedures, including restocking raw materials, performing housekeeping tasks, and controlling and documenting production waste.
Maintain a clean and safe work area and follow all safety regulations and procedures, including proper handling of chemicals.
Train new operators on equipment operation, procedures, and safety practices.
Observe all safety rules and follow lock-out/tag-out procedures when working on or near equipment.
Perform other work-related duties as assigned to support production and facility operations.
